Men's Basketball Honors Seniors

The Muhlenberg men's basketball team honored seniors Jon Schreer, John Hunter and Brandon LaRose before its final home game of the season, a 64-46 loss to Gettysburg.

The three seniors, who serve as team captains, have all been important contributors to the Mules since they arrived on campus, combining for more than 2,200 points, 1,000 rebounds, 400 assists, 150 blocked shots and 180 steals.

They have also been a part of 51 wins, but fell behind early and could not recover in their try for No. 52. The Bullets (8-15, 7-9) scored on their first seven possessions to open up a 14-5 lead, and the Mules (12-10, 7-9) got no closer than four points the rest of the game, trailing by double figures for most of the second half. 

Schreer led Muhlenberg with 14 points, making a pair of three-pointers to increase his career total to 180 - good for 21st place in Centennial Conference history. Junior JeanLee Baez scored 12 points and pulled down eight rebounds, and sophomore Erik Werheim also hit double figures with 10 points.

Hunter, who came into the game leading all active CC players in career rebounds and blocked shots, scored two points and pulled down six boards. LaRose had an off-day shooting and finished with three points and two assists.
